What do we know about the age distribution of rural-urban migrants?

Hania Zlotnik, United Nations

Data on the distribution by age and sex of migrants, whether internal or international, are scarce. The United Nations Population Division has compiled the most complete set of data, primarily from censuses, allowing an analysis of the estimated age distribution of rural-urban migrants in over 70 developing countries. The estimates obtained permit a comparative analysis of rural-urban migration trends by age and sex.The paper will present the methodology used to derive the estimates, discuss it strengths and limitations, and provide an analysis of the selectivity of rural-urban migration by sex and age in relation to urbanization and the demographic transition.
